Okay about this high load on gpu + cpu and with this the high voltage etc.
and the heat created ... I did went through some graphic settings
and it made no significant changes. I would say nothing.
But the solution for it was to limit the fps to 60 on my pc when playing this game.
I use afterburner and I set this limitation up on riva stats.
Now the temps are good again... but this is just a workaround.
